没有合适的资源?快使用搜索试试~ 我知道了~
2013年全国大学生电子设计竞赛c题,简易旋转倒立摆及控制装置。讲诉了方案的设计,器件的选型及程序
资源推荐
资源详情
资源评论
2013 年全国大学生电子设计竞赛
简易旋转倒立摆及控制装置(C 题)
【0123 组】
2013 年 9 月 6 日
简易旋转倒立摆及控制装置
摘 要
该系统以一个 C8051f020 单片机作为控制运算芯片,通过增量式光电编
码器测回的角度和加速度值,用一个直流减速电机控制旋转臂往复旋转使摆杆
摆动。整个系统由单片机控制模块、驱动细分模块、LCD 液晶显示模块、电源
模块组成。可以完成摆杆顺摆 60 度、旋转一周和倒立 5s 以上的基本任务,也
能实现部分发挥功能。
关键字:C8051f020、直流减速电机、增量式光电编码器、细分驱动
Abstract
This system is a C8051f020 SCM as the control operator chip,
through incremental photoelectric encoder measuring the angle and
acceleration values back with a DC geared motor control rotation of
the rotating arm pendulum swing back and forth . The system
consists of single-chip control module, driven segmentation module ,
LCD liquid crystal display module, power supply module. Can be
done along the pendulum swing 60 degrees rotation and inverted 5s
more basic tasks , but also to achieve some functions .
Keywords : C8051f020 、 DC geared motor 、 Incremental
1
photoelectric encoder、Subdivision Driver
2
目录
摘 要............................................................................................................................................... 1
1 系统方案..................................................................................................................................... 5
1.1 总体设计方案................................................................................................................... 5
1.2 微控制器模块................................................................................................................... 5
1.3 电机的选择与论证........................................................................................................... 6
1.4 角度测量模块的选择与论证........................................................................................... 6
1.5 显示模块的选择与论证................................................................................................... 7
1.6 电源模块的选择............................................................................................................... 7
2 系统理论分析与计算.................................................................................................................. 8
2.1 旋转倒立摆的物理分析................................................................................................... 8
2.1.1 顺摆的物理分析.................................................................................................... 8
2.1.2 倒立摆的物理分析................................................................................................ 9
2.2 旋转倒立摆的计算........................................................................................................... 9
3 电路与程序设计....................................................................................................................... 10
3.1 电路的设计..................................................................................................................... 10
3.1.1 系统总体框图...................................................................................................... 10
3.1.1 L298n 驱动子系统电路原理图............................................................................ 11
3.1.2 显示模块.............................................................................................................. 11
2.1.3 矩阵键盘电路...................................................................................................... 12
3.2 程序设计........................................................................................................................ 12
3.2.1 程序功能描述与设计思路..................................................................................12
3.2.2 程序流程图.......................................................................................................... 13
4 测试方案与测试结果................................................................................................................ 15
4.1 测试方案........................................................................................................................ 15
4.2 测试条件与仪器............................................................................................................. 15
4.3 测试结果及分析............................................................................................................. 15
4.3.1 测试结果(数据).............................................................................................. 15
4.3.2 测试分析与论证.................................................................................................. 16
5 结论........................................................................................................................................... 16
6 参考文献................................................................................................................................... 18
7 附录........................................................................................................................................... 19
7.1 元器件明细表................................................................................................................. 19
7.2 PCB 图............................................................................................................................. 19
7.3 程序清单........................................................................................................................ 21
7.3.1 主函数 main.c...................................................................................................... 21
7.3.2 显示模块 12864.c................................................................................................ 21
7.3.3 角度检测 jiaodu.c................................................................................................ 23
7.3.4 驱动模块 drive.c.................................................................................................. 25
7.3.5 PID 控制函数 pid.c............................................................................................... 30
3
4
剩余31页未读,继续阅读
资源评论
dawdw11
- 粉丝: 0
- 资源: 2
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- Python实现MLP时间序列预测(完整源码和数据)
- 已过基于Hadoop+Spark招聘推荐可视化系统 大数据项目 毕业设计(源码下载)
- python爬虫开发题答案及题目-100(1).zip
- Python 小游戏 (贪吃蛇、五子棋、扫雷、俄罗斯方块)-3 (2).zip
- c语言实现的数独小游戏.zip
- 高德地图中国行政区划省、市、县经纬度
- March 2024 Expiration Of The OAM Out Of The Box Certificates
- 二叉搜索树迭代器(java代码).docx
- 解决keil MDK 5.38版本 在Debug配置使用STlink调试时软件闪退的问题
- py小项目:用户登录和注册系统开发欢迎图片
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功